2014 House Bill 5856

Revise and expand scope of DDA spending

Introduced in the House

Sept. 23, 2014

Introduced by Rep. Eileen Kowall (R-44)

To expand the scope of activities for which Downtown Development Agencies may borrow and spend to include “services that exceed the levels of public services generally provided,” and limit these to services within the downtown district. The bill would also revise a number of other details of the DDA law, including limiting how long a DDA can retain unspent tax revenues and requiring more disclosures by DDAs.

Referred to the Committee on Commerce
